Solenostemon scutellarioides / Coleus
Colourful nettle (correct Latin "Solenostemon scutellarioides"; in the past rather known as "Coleus"...); originating from tropical Africa; hybrid form; a shrub up to 1.5 m high/wide; with beautifully coloured leaves; offered plant comes from own propagation (rejuvenation of my mother plant - according to picture - this in itself is not for sale); not overfertilised therefore robust & healthy (100% organic quality before quantity! not grown in a greenhouse), two branches; easy to care for, for a slightly sunny location (too much sun could burn the fine leaves; too little sun causes a less intensive colouration of the leaves), no waterlogging; potted in a self-mixed, permeable organic substrate; repotting only desired in 1 year; beautiful as a colourful solitary plant (at the window, for example).
